What is Neuramis Filler?

Composition of Neuramis Filler

Neuramis filler or Neuramis products, manufactured by Medytox, is a hyaluronic acid-based dermal filler brand that reduces deep wrinkles of the skin, fill volume, and create facial contours. Its cross-linked hyaluronic acid ensures compatibility and minimizes adverse reactions, while advanced technology enhances stability and longevity for lasting results.

Neuramis filler is approved by Food and Drug Administration (FDA) for cosmetic use, indicating its safety and efficacy in addressing aesthetic concerns like wrinkles and volume loss.

How Neuramis Filler Works

Mechanism of Action

Neuramis filler operates by having hyaluronic acid injected into targeted areas of the skin including the face, nose, lips, neck, and chin. The filler binds with water molecules, to add volume and smoothing out wrinkles.

This process not only fills lines and creases but also stimulates collagen production, contributing to healthier, firmer skin elasticity over time. Hence, Neuramis gains popularity among those seeking facial shape contouring and better skin elasticity.

Areas of Application

Whether it’s addressing nasolabial folds, enhancing lip volume, or rejuvenating the under-eye area, Neuramis can effectively target multiple cosmetic concerns.

This adaptability makes it a preferred option for individuals seeking comprehensive facial rejuvenation without the need for multiple procedures.

Neuramis Filler for Professional Use

Consultation and Planning

The journey to achieving your desired aesthetic begins with a thorough consultation. During this session, you’ll collaborate with a healthcare professional to outline your goals, discuss any pertinent medical history, and address any concerns you may have.

Through this personalized approach, you’ll be able to manage your expectations better as a tailored process is developed to ensure results that is compatible with your skin.

The Injection Process

A topical anesthetic may be applied to the area of your skin to minimize discomfort. Using fine needles or cannulas, the filler is then meticulously injected into various points of the face.

Despite the swift nature of the injections, some temporary swelling and redness of skin may occur initially.

Post-Procedure Care

Following the injection, adhering to the prescribed aftercare instructions is paramount to facilitate optimal healing and maximize the longevity of results. Measures such as avoiding strenuous activities, applying ice packs to reduce swelling, and refraining from touching the treated areas are typically recommended to ensure a smooth recovery.

Expected Results and Longevity

Immediate Results

Neuramis filler is able to deliver immediate rejuvenation, with patients noticing a visible improvement in facial volume and reduction of deep wrinkles post-injection. However, the final results will become more pronounced as any initial swelling subsides, usually within a few days to a week.

Longevity of Results

Neuramis filler is engineered to provide results lasting anywhere from six months to over a year, depending on the specific product used and the treatment area. While individual factors such as metabolism and lifestyle choices can influence the duration of results, maintenance treatments can help prolong the effects.

Potential Side Effects and Risks

Common Side Effects

As with any cosmetic procedure, Neuramis filler injections may entail temporary side effects such as redness, swelling, bruising, and tenderness at the injection site. These effects typically subside within a few days and shouldn’t cause undue concern.

Serious Risks

Though rare, more serious risks associated with Neuramis filler include allergic reactions, infection, and vascular complications. To mitigate these risks, it’s imperative to seek services from a qualified and experienced practitioner who adheres to stringent safety protocols.

Who is an Ideal Candidate for Neuramis Filler?

Age and Skin Type

Ideal candidates for Neuramis filler are typically adults seeking to address visible signs of aging such as fine lines, skin wrinkles, and volume loss. While Neuramis is suitable for various skin types, individuals with specific dermatological conditions or allergies should consult with a qualified doctor to ensure the treatment’s safety and suitability for their skin.

Health Considerations

Before undergoing Neuramis injections, it’s essential to disclose your full medical history, including any existing health conditions or allergies, to your practitioner. Pregnant or breastfeeding women are generally advised against receiving dermal fillers, as the effects on fetal development or nursing infants haven’t been thoroughly studied.

By prioritizing transparency, you can minimize the risk of adverse reactions and ensure a safe and satisfactory treatment experience.
